Liz -- We have a small stand which is mostly open (now). It is
basically a 10'x12' walk-in cooler, next to a 10'x10' 'room', and a 12'
awning with a concrete pad running along the front lengthwise (22'x30').
Unrefrigerated produce is placed into the 'room' overnight where we also
have a work table for sorting & 'quarting up' some items. It also stores
paper, cardboard, baskets, etc (cramped).

On very hot days, when the wind is blowing from the back (against the cooler
& room), we often use a large box fan for a breeze.

No other grocery items as of yet.

Have made few changes since buying farm and stand four years ago. Have been
considering many changes for quite some time.

Stand needs new roof (have 10' 4"x4"s holding the metal down)

Very labor intensive moving produce in/out of 'room' every day. Considering
putting in a 16' & 14' roll up garage doors in front and 8' roll up doors on
each side. Roll up doors will leave more open space versus sliders (easier
to see that you are open and provide more light). Also have thought it
would almost be cheaper, easier, and smarter to just put up a 30'x40' pole
barn with roll-up doors and relocate walk-in into space.

Two issues with changes: 1) money; 2) not sure how customers would react
going from run-down stand to turning into 'new' glitzy market. I have had
many regulars tell me that they stop here, instead of another much bigger
market nearby, because they know I am the little guy on the highway. The
farm & stand have at least a 30 year history prior to my purchase.
